Improving the corrosion resistance of magnesium alloys has gained special focus in recent years, and cryogenic machining has been one of the successfully used techniques. The current study presents a sensitivity analysis of cryogenic cooling effects on process mechanics, when cutting AZ31B-O magnesium alloy. Finite element modelling was used to simulate orthogonal cutting of AZ31B-O under dry and cryogenic conditions, where different parameters (cutting forces, temperatures, shear angle, chip compression ratio and plastic deformation) were investigated. Also, orthogonal cutting tests were performed on a CNC lathe, under dry and cryogenic conditions, where cryogenic cooling was applied to the clearance side using an LN2 jet. (C) 2015 The Authors.
